Mount Vernon, New York

Just north of the Bronx in Westchester County, Mount Vernon is one of the most densely populated cities in New York. Named after George Washington's estate, it was home to denzel Washington as a child, and notable residents have included Dick Clark, Ben E. King, and Heavy D. The city's diverse neighborhoods span elegant Victorians to urban density.

Top 10 Most Important Events for Mount Vernon, New York

undefined
1664 Settled: The area was settled as part of the town of Eastchester in the colonial era.
undefined
1853 Incorporated: Mount Vernon was incorporated as a village, named after George Washington's Virginia plantation.
undefined
1892 City Status: Mount Vernon became a city, growing rapidly as a commuter suburb of New York City.
undefined
1920 Cultural Heyday: Mount Vernon's South Side became a vibrant African American cultural center.
undefined
2000 Revitalization Efforts: Mount Vernon launched downtown revitalization programs to attract new investment and residents.
